About This Show

The Very Hungry Caterpillar and Other Eric Carle Favourites includes the story of The Very Hungry Caterpillar’s quest for food and his eventual metamorphosis into a beautiful butterfly, Little Cloud’s adventures high up in the sky as it transforms itself into various shapes of things it sees, and The Mixed-Up Chameleon’s discovery of his own unique nature as he explores his ability to change color. Adapted, directed, and designed by one of Canada’s most esteemed puppetry creators, Jim Morrow, the triple-bill production incorporates narration by storyteller Gordon Pinsent, original music by composer Steven Naylor, and the magic of black light to bring these three beloved stories to life.
